Are Contract for Deeds DEAD in INdiana and Kentucky?
The Federal government passed a law sometime in 2008 called The Safe Act. Among other things this Act gave the States two years to enact their own or adopt the new Federal Law.Indiana adopted the Federal Law by Rule sometime in 2009.Since that time it appears it has been unlawful to sell Real Estate on Contract for Deed unless you meet some very stringent requirements.1) You can sell to a Family member via Contract for Deed.2) You can sell your Primary Residence via Contract for Deed.3) You must be a licensed Mortgage … (3 comments)
